CPSC, Delta Enterprise Corp. Announce Recall of Lov’s Pacifiers

WASHINGTON, D.C. – The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ission, in cooperation with the firm named below, today announced a voluntary recall of the following consumer product. Consumers should stop using recalled products immediately unless otherwise instructed.

Name of Product: Lov’s Decorated Orthodontic Pacifier

Units: About 180,000

Distributor: Delta Enterprise Corp.

Hazard: The pacifiers are banned under federal law. They failed federal safety tests when the nipples separated from the base. This poses a choking hazard to young children.

Incidents/Injuries: CPSC has received one report of a 6-month-old child who was found gagging on the nipple that had separated from the pacifier. The child was not injured.

Description: The recalled pacifier measures about 2-1/4 inches in width and 1-1/2 inches in length and has button or hinged handles. The pacifiers are white with various colored handles. Designs are imprinted on some pacifier shields. One pacifier shield is decorated with a pink elephant, a purple giraffe with green polka dots, a blue lion with yellow fur and a blue cloud and yellow sun. Another pacifier shield has blue stars with Santa shapes. The amber colored nipple, imprinted with the words “caoui,” “chouc” and “pur,” is about 1-1/8 inches long. “Lov 2-Pack,” “Decorated Orthodontic Pacifier,” and “97705” are printed on the front packaging of the pacifiers. “Delta Enterprise Corp., Brooklyn NY 11212 Made in Thailand” is printed on the package back.

Sold at: Small retail stores from November 2001 through December 2004 for about $1.

Manufactured in: Thailand

Remedy: Consumers should discard the pacifiers and contact the firm for instructions on how to obtain a refund or replacement product.
